The slight pullback in ABT shares occurred on what appeared to be normal trading activity, with no unusual volume surges detected in the session. As a diversified healthcare company with exposure to medical devices, diagnostics, nutrition, and pharmaceuticals, Abbott operates within a sector that often attracts defensive flows during periods of economic uncertainty. The broader healthcare sector has been relatively stable, though investors remain watchful of upcoming quarterly earnings reports and regulatory developments that could influence the group’s trajectory. Recent industry trends, such as the normalization of COVID-19 testing demand and the recovery in elective procedures, continue to shape Abbott’s near-term outlook. The stock’s modest decline may also reflect broader market caution ahead of key economic data releases, with traders adjusting positions in a low-volatility environment. Without company-specific news driving the move, the price action appears largely technical in nature, with investors assessing the stock’s valuation relative to its peers and awaiting clearer catalysts, such as pipeline updates or strategic partnerships. Abbott’s dividend yield and consistent revenue base provide a degree of support, yet the current price level suggests the market is weighing both opportunities and risks in the healthcare space.

From a technical perspective, ABT is trading in a range between the established support at $83.04 and resistance at $91.78. The stock’s recent price action suggests an attempt to base near the lower end of this band after earlier declines. Momentum indicators, such as the relative strength index, appear to be in the middle to lower half of the neutral zone, indicating that selling pressure has not become extreme but that buyers have yet to step in aggressively. Moving averages may be sloping slightly lower, reflecting a short-term downtrend that has been in place over the past several weeks. However, the price remains above the identified support level, which could attract bargain hunters if it holds. The recent candlestick patterns, including small-bodied candles and low volatility, often precede a breakout or breakdown as the market gathers conviction. Volume patterns have been relatively subdued, consistent with a consolidation phase. A sustained move above the $91.78 resistance would signal a potential reversal of the downtrend, while a break below $83.04 could open the door to further declines. Traders may also be watching the stock’s behavior relative to its 50-day and 200-day moving averages, which might be acting as dynamic resistance in the upper $80s to low $90s area.

Looking ahead, Abbott Laboratories’ future price direction may hinge on several key factors. If the stock can hold above the $83.04 support level, a gradual recovery toward the $91.78 resistance could unfold, particularly if broader market sentiment improves or if the company delivers positive earnings results or regulatory approvals. Conversely, a decisive break below support could lead to a retest of lower levels, potentially in the $78–$80 area, depending on the catalyst. Factors that could influence Abbott’s performance include the pace of new product launches in its medical device and diagnostics segments, currency headwinds from international operations, and changes in healthcare policy. The upcoming quarterly earnings report, expected within weeks, will be a key event, with investors focusing on revenue growth trends, margin stability, and management’s forward guidance. Additionally, macroeconomic conditions such as interest rate decisions and consumer spending on healthcare could play a role. The stock’s defensive characteristics may provide a cushion during market turbulence, but a lack of near-term catalysts could keep the price range-bound. Any unexpected positive news, such as a breakthrough in clinical trials or an acquisition, could act as a catalyst for a breakout above resistance.
